稀土元素应用于牙齿组织修复的研究进展 被引量:2

Research Progress on the Application of Rare Earth Elements for Dental Tissues Repair

摘要 牙齿的功能在于促进食物消化、帮助发音和保持面部的协调美观。近些年来,随着人们对保护牙齿的重视,牙齿的组成和结构以及导致牙组织损坏的诱因和过程被科研工程者深入地研究。为了消除龋病、牙齿脱落和畸形给人们生活带来的不利影响,修复破损的牙组织、进行种植牙和正畸是恢复牙齿功能和美观性的有效途径。研究表明,一些稀土元素能很好地参与牙齿材料的矿化与制备,进而显著提高牙组织修复材料的性能。本文综合介绍了稀土元素应用于防龋、修复牙组织、正畸等方面的研究现状,分析了稀土元素在牙组织修复过程中所起的作用,提出了科学而合理的建议,并展望了稀土元素应用于牙组织修复的未来发展方向。 Teeth own several functions such as promoting food digestion,helping pronunciation,and maintaining facial harmony and beauty.As people pay more attention to dental care,the composition and structure of teeth,as well as the causative factors and processes that lead to the damage of dental tissues,have been widely investigated in recent years.In order to eliminate these negative effects of caries,tooth loss and malformation on people’s lives,some effective techniques including broken dental tissue repairs,dental implants and orthodontics are developed to restore the function and aesthetic properties of teeth.Some studies show that,some rare earth elements could participate in the mineralization and preparation of dental materials which can significantly improve the performance of the dental materials used for dental tissue restoration.In this review,we introduces the current research progress in rare earth elements in caries prevention,dental tissue restoration and orthodontics,analyzes the role of rare earth elements in the process of dental tissue restoration,puts forward scientific and reasonable suggestions,and outlooks the future development direction of rare earth elements applied in dental tissue restoration.
